I am very aware of dangers of sleeping in my car, but i travel  30 weekends out of a year, and sleeping in car is only thing ethical. As far as the subject of carbon monoxide, is it safe?

Answer
As far as the subject of carbon monoxide, is it safe? --> Yes if you don't run the engine. If you have the engine on, then have a large vent-area open with your windows. One of our subscribers to THE CARETAKER GAZETTE died from carbon monoxide poisoning a few years ago by sleeping in his van with his heater running in the winter time - so avoid doing the same.
